Significance
This work is a significant contribution into the design of new transition-metal-catalyzed cross-coupling reactions, an extremely important field of modern synthetic organic chemistry. So far, not so many methods exist for a successful coupling of β-hydrogen-containing alkyl halides. Importantly, the authors demonstrated that the proper choice of the ligand for cobalt(II) can overcome many difficulties connected with this process. The radical character of the intermediates in Co-catalyzed couplings of Grignard reagents allowed performing a number of interesting and synthetically useful transformations.
